The Auburn copyright enforcement company, Collegiate Images, has contacted the owners of aunews.net and informed them that the immediate removal of all content (specifically videos) must happen immediately.

Since the site is apparently causing the university to lose traffic to its own money generating content and not making money for the university or its trademarks, the site is in violation.

Also mentioned was the fact that targeting sites such as aunews.net is much more important than attacking sites such as youtube.com or putfile.com.
